
Why Regular Pruning Matters for Your Landscape..​
Regular pruning isn’t just about keeping your trees and shrubs looking neat—it’s a key part of keeping your entire landscape healthy, safe, and thriving.
​When plants are left to grow without any trimming, they can become overgrown, tangled, and more vulnerable to disease or damage.
​
Pruning removes dead, damaged, or diseased branches so your plants can focus their energy on new, healthy growth. It also improves airflow and sunlight exposure, which helps prevent mold, pests, and other issues that can harm your yard.
​
Beyond the health benefits, pruning also shapes your plants to grow in a more attractive and balanced way. It keeps trees and shrubs from blocking walkways, driveways, or windows, and helps maintain the overall appearance of your outdoor space.
​
For flowering plants and trees, regular pruning encourages more blooms and better color by removing old or weak growth and making room for new buds to thrive.
​
Whether it’s enhancing curb appeal, protecting your property, or boosting plant health, routine pruning is one of the most effective ways to keep your landscape looking its best—season after season.
